The US now has access to more than half Australia’s military bases – could it drag the country unwillingly into war?

Image: The Guardian

Exclusive: US-controlled weapons corporations and forces have control or access to more than 100 facilities across the continent, which some analysts describe as a ‘colonisation’ of Australia’s military.
